Country-Specific Requirements for UAE Exporters

Saudi Arabia - ZATCA Compliance
ZATCA compliance UAE exporters face significant requirements due to Saudi Arabia’s e-invoicing mandate. Manufacturers must ensure their e-invoicing solution for UAE operations can generate compliant e-invoices for Saudi shipments, including QR codes and Arabic translations. Many e-invoicing software provider companies now offer specialized modules for ZATCA compliance as part of their electronic invoicing software for international exports.

European Union
The EU is moving toward continuous transaction controls with varying requirements across member states. A robust multi-country e-invoicing platform must support multiple EU formats for Germany, France, Italy, and Spain. The best e-invoicing software for UAE manufacturers offers automatic format conversion and comprehensive international e-invoicing standards support.

India and Other Markets
India’s GST Network requires specific invoice formats with IRN numbers. Your e-invoice system must handle IRP compatibility as part of comprehensive manufacturing export compliance. Other key markets include Turkey’s E-Fatura system, Mexico’s CFDI requirements, and Singapore’s Peppol-based InvoiceNow framework, which requires PEPPOL e-invoicing compatibility in the UAE.

Understanding PEPPOL and Why It Matters

PEPPOL (Pan-European Public Procurement Online) has evolved into a global standard for electronic document exchange, enabling businesses to send invoices, credit notes, and other documents securely across borders. The UAE government’s adoption of the Peppol Continuous Transaction Control (CTC) model for e-invoicing marks a significant step in digital transformation, enabling real-time invoice exchange between businesses and the UAE tax authority.

For UAE businesses, implementing a Peppol e-Invoicing UAE solution offers streamlined government transactions, reduced processing costs, faster payment cycles, enhanced regulatory compliance, and seamless international connectivity.
